Narrated Abu Dhar Al-Ghifarî

We were with the Prophet (ﷺ) on a journey and the Mu'adhdhin [call-maker for the (prayer)] wanted to pronounce the Adhân (call) for the Zuhr prayer. The Prophet (ﷺ) said, "Let it become cooler." He again (after a while) wanted to pronounce the Adhân but the Prophet (ﷺ) said to him, "Let it become cooler till we see the shadows of hillocks." The Prophet (ﷺ) added, "The severity of heat is from the raging of the Hell-fire, and in very hot weather, pray (Zuhr) when it becomes cooler." [1:514-O.B.]
